#define MAX_SOLARTERMS 27
#define MAX_NEWMOONS 15
#define MAX_DAYS 450
#define CACHESIZE 3
#define BUFSIZE 32
#define TZ_CN 8
struct solarterm {
double jd;
int longitude;
};
struct lunarcal {
double jd;
int solarterm; /* index of solarterm */
int lyear; /* year in Lunar Calendar */
int month; /* month in Lunar Calendar */
int day; /* day in Lunar Calendar */
int holiday; /* index of CN_HOLIDAY, -1 if not a traditional Holiday */
int is_lm; /* leapmonth? */
};
struct lunarcal_cache { /* the item in cache */
int year;
int len; /* days count of this cached lunar calendar */
struct lunarcal *lcs[MAX_DAYS]; /* the cached lunar calendar */
};
/* Function prototypes */
void cn_lunarcal(int year);
int get_cached_lc(struct lunarcal *lcs[], int len, int year);
double normjd(double jd, double tz);
int find_leap(void);
void update_solarterms_newmoons(int year);
int gen_lunar_calendar(struct lunarcal *lcs[], int len, int year);
void ganzhi(char *buf, size_t buflen, int lyear);
void mark_holiday(struct lunarcal *lcs[], int len);
struct lunarcal *lcalloc(double jd);
void print_lunarcal(struct lunarcal *lcs[], int len);
int get_cache_index(int year);
void init_cache(void);
void add_cache(struct lunarcal *lcs[], int len);
